CPU comparisonIntel Celeron 2955U or MediaTek MT6580 - which processor is faster? In this comparison we look at the differences and analyze which of these two CPUs is better. We compare the technical data and benchmark results.
The Intel Celeron 2955U has 2 cores with 2 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 1.40 GHz. Up to 16 GB of memory is supported in 2 memory channels. The Intel Celeron 2955U was released in Q3/2013. The MediaTek MT6580 has 4 cores with 4 threads and clocks with a maximum frequency of 1.30 GHz. The CPU supports up to GB of memory in 1 memory channels. The MediaTek MT6580 was released in 2015. |

Memory & PCIeThe Intel Celeron 2955U can use up to 16 GB of memory in 2 memory channels. The maximum memory bandwidth is 25.6 GB/s. The MediaTek MT6580 supports up to GB of memory in 1 memory channels and achieves a memory bandwidth of up to 4.3 GB/s. |

Thermal ManagementThe thermal design power (TDP for short) of the Intel Celeron 2955U is 15 W, while the MediaTek MT6580 has a TDP of --. The TDP specifies the necessary cooling solution that is required to cool the processor sufficiently. |
